Your signature has to follow the following rules to apply.

Signature :
This is a block of text that can be added to posts you make. There is a 500 character limit

If your signature follows those rules and still doesn't apply. Then you may wanna go to your Profile and do this.

Preferences
Always attach my signature : (√)Yes_()No

If you don't want your signature to come up every time you post. Then you have to manually check mark the Attach signature. It is under the Send button.

Options
[√] Attach signature (signatures can be changed in profile)

PS: You can also uncheck the Attach signature in options too. If you have it on the always do part of your preferences.
